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center immediately.
Warnings
For external use only.
Do not use ● in the eyes ●over large areas of the body ● if you are allergic to any of the ingredients ● longer than 1 week unless directed by a healthcare professional
Ask a healthcare professional before use in care of deep or puncture wounds, animal bites, or serious burns
Stop use and ask a healthcare professional if ● the condition persists or gets worse ● a rash or allergic reaction develops
Packaging
Directions
● clean the affected area
● apply a small amount of this product (an amount equal to the surface area of the tip of a finger) on the area 1 to 3 times daily
● may be covered with a sterile bandage
